parse htcap ie early so ampdu density and max rx size are available

for constructing the AssocReq frame

MFC after:	3 days
This commit is contained in:
Sam Leffler 2007-11-23 06:13:39 +00:00
parent d4a401b619
commit cb42c5bba6
Notes: svn2git 2020-12-20 02:59:44 +00:00
svn path=/head/; revision=173864

View File

@ -653,8 +653,10 @@ ieee80211_sta_join(struct ieee80211com *ic,
ni->ni_erp = se->se_erp;
ni->ni_rssi = se->se_rssi;
ni->ni_noise = se->se_noise;
if (se->se_htcap_ie != NULL)
if (se->se_htcap_ie != NULL) {
ieee80211_saveie(&ni->ni_htcap_ie, se->se_htcap_ie);
ieee80211_parse_htcap(ni, ni->ni_htcap_ie);
}
if (se->se_wpa_ie != NULL)
ieee80211_saveie(&ni->ni_wpa_ie, se->se_wpa_ie);
if (se->se_rsn_ie != NULL)